in this paper, we present gauss-sidel and successive over relaxation (sor) iterative methods for finding the approximate solution system of fuzzy sylvester equations (sfse), ax + xb = c, where a and b are two m*m crisp matrices, c is an m*m fuzzy matrix and x is an m*m unknown matrix. finally, the proposed iterative methods are illustrated by solving one example.
